Robotics Manufacturing Engineer, Geartrain Assembly & Test, Optimus

What to Expect
The Optimus actuator team is seeking a skilled and highly motivated Gearbox Manufacturing Engineer to own assembly process development, equipment/automation, and test systems for precision gearbox component manufacturing and assembly at scale. You will develop robust assembly processes and lead the full lifecycle of manufacturing, assembly, and test equipment - from specification and design through sourcing, installation, commissioning, and production qualification - while driving OEE, yield, cycle time, and scrap performance for complex geartrains used in humanoid robot actuators.
The ideal candidate thrives hands-on with assembly processes, production equipment, automation, and test systems; combines strong engineering fundamentals with practical line ownership; is highly organized with excellent attention to detail; and delivers continuous improvement under the pace of a high-growth robotics program.
What You'll Do
Develop gearbox assembly processes: sequence, press fits, bearing preload, torque/angle, grease fill, sealing, and stack-up control
Define assembly process parameters, work instructions, PFMEA, control plans, and error-proofing for cells and lines
Qualify and stabilize assembly processes from prototype to production; drive capability (Cpk), first-article, and change control
Specify, design/source, procure, install, commission, and qualify manufacturing, assembly, and test equipment/automation
Develop and qualify in-process and EOL test systems (methods, fixtures, stands, scripts, data logging)
Define test acceptance criteria, GR&R, and design correlation; own production release of test recipes
Improve OEE, yield, and cycle time via process/equipment upgrades, line balancing, and continuous improvement
Develop tooling/fixtures, and controls (PLCs, robotics, vision) for assembly and test of gearboxes
Troubleshoot equipment, process, and test failures; develop spares strategy during line launch
Support capacity/CapEx; create process and equipment docs; train teams; own KPIs and safety/line integration
What You'll Bring
3+ years developing and launching precision assembly processes (sequence, parameters, PFMEA, control plans)
3+ years specifying, procuring, installing, commissioning, and qualifying production equipment/automation
Hands-on test development: in-process and EOL stands, methods, fixtures, data capture, and production release
3+ years in gearbox, actuator, or precision rotary product manufacturing and/or assembly
Ability to read complex drawings and develop detailed CAD for fixtures/tooling that will go in to making gearbox assemblies
Degree in Mechanical Engineering or a related field preferred, or equivalent experience
Background in gear/shaft/housing manufacturing processes (machining, finishing, grinding, heat-treat interface, metrology)
Familiarity with test software/data systems (Matlab, LabVIEW, Python, PLC/HMI logging, MES/traceability) and GR&R/MSA preferred
Experience with SPC, PFMEA, control plans, TPM/predictive maintenance, and lean manufacturing preferred
Familiarity with PLC programming, robot teach/programming, or vision system setup preferred
